Eels or swimming plug. If there is a current of any kind I like to cast up current and let the eel swim/drift with the current . taking in the line as the eels drifts by me, then paying some line out once it gets by. Of course you have to be sure there are no other people fishing near by. If thats the case a good heave straight out and a VERY SLOW retrieve is key. Wait for the hit, wait for the pick up, set the hook.

Dont forget your plastics too. Sluggo, hogy. Pt jude wobble tubes.
